Sobre o check-out de um commit O check-out de um commit permite exibir seu repositório em um estado anterior sem precisar criar um novo branch ou modificar um branch existente. Isso pode ser útil durante a depuração, pois permite que você veja se existe algum um bug em seu repositório em um commit anterior.
O que é e como fazer um commit? Um commit no Git é um registro de alterações feitas em um conjunto de arquivos no seu projeto. Ele captura o estado desses arquivos em um determinado momento.
O commit é um comando importantíssimo. Ele leva as mudanças de um ambiente local para o repositório no git, permitindo ainda a inserção de uma mensagem descritiva. Assim, a cada mudança ou finalização de uma tarefa, a pessoa desenvolvedora pode submeter seus feitos e deixar claro para as outras pessoas o que ela fez.
Um commit é o ato de enviar e guardar, ou seja, enviar dados ou códigos para armazenamento em um banco de dados ou em um sistema de controle de versão.
4. Git Tutorial - Checkout commits (going back in time)
Como fazer o commit?
No campo Descrição, clique em Fazer commit de um BRANCH. Se o branch com a qual você está tentando fazer commit estiver protegido, o desktop irá avisá-lo. Para mover as alterações, clique em Alternar branches. Para fazer commit das alterações no branch protegido, clique em Fazer commit no BRANCH.
O Github é uma “rede social dev” em que é possível armazenar e compartilhar projetos de desenvolvimento de software. O Git é um sistema de controle de versão de arquivos; em outras palavras, é responsável por guardar o histórico de alterações sempre que alguém modificar algum arquivo que está sendo monitorado por ele.
O Git é um sistema de controle de versão distribuído projetado para controlar alterações no código-fonte durante o desenvolvimento de software. Ele permite que vários desenvolvedores trabalhem no mesmo projeto simultaneamente, garantindo que suas alterações não entrem em conflito.
O checkout pro está relacionado ao check out padrão, que redireciona os clientes para uma página separada para pagamento. Já o checkout transparente permite que os clientes concluam a compra diretamente na página do produto ou carrinho, sem redirecionamentos.
O checkout consiste em uma etapa de finalização do processo de compra em uma loja virtual. Ele se refere à última parte durante a etapa de navegação do cliente. É a hora em que o cliente precisa inserir seus dados pessoais para efetuar o pagamento, como número do cartão, endereço e CPF.
Os commits são as unidades estruturais de um cronograma de projeto Git. Podem ser considerados instantâneos ou marcos ao longo do cronograma de um projeto Git. São criados com o comando git commit para capturar o estado de um projeto naquele momento.
É uma boa ideia realizar commits a cada conjunto de alterações que possuem relação, que influenciam uma mesma funcionalidade, um mesmo contexto. Se você alterou, digamos, 3 arquivos e essas alterações fazem parte de uma funcionalidade da aplicação, então elas podem fazer parte do mesmo commit.
Chore: Utilizamos o chore quando fazemos alguma alteração que não influencia o nosso sistema nem algum dos nossos testes. Para ficar mais claro, utilizamos o chore para alterações como: adicionar algo dentro do .
feat - Commits do tipo feat indicam que seu trecho de código está incluindo um novo recurso (se relaciona com o MINOR do versionamento semântico). fix - Commits do tipo fix indicam que seu trecho de código commitado está solucionando um problema (bug fix), (se relaciona com o PATCH do versionamento semântico).
Nesse caso para sair do seu commit, aperte umas 3x ESC (por precaução), após isso aperte a tecla "i" e insira seu texto de commit, por exemplo: "modificando algo no codigo". Após isso, aperte a tecla ESC e e escreva ":wq".
A ferramenta mais básica e poderosa para fazer isso é o comando git log . Por padrão, sem argumentos, git log lista os commits feitos neste repositório em ordem cronológica inversa; isto é, o commit mais recente aparece primeiro.
Você pode selecionar um ou vários commits usando a tecla CTRL ou SHIFT . Clique com o botão direito do mouse no commit selecionado e clique em Fazer cherry-pick do commit e, em seguida, selecione o branch para o qual copiar o commit.
Um novo commit é um herdeiro direto do HEAD que em geral é o topo do ramo atual e o ramo é atualizado para apontar para ele (a menos que nenhum ramo seja associado com a árvore de trabalho onde no caso o HEAD esteja desanexado como descrito em git-checkout[1]).